Greater Norwich Five Year Infrastructure Investment Plan

The Five Year Infrastructure Investment Plan identifies the projects from the Greater Norwich Infrastructure Plan whose delivery is considered to be a priority for achieving the economic growth targets, as set out in the Joint Core Strategy and the Greater Norwich City Deal. These projects will all be considered for CIL funding, but only the current year’s projects (known as the Annual Growth Programme) have had their CIL funding confirmed.

The plan also includes:

  • Confirmation of CIL income received by the GNGB each year since 2014
  • Revised CIL income projections for the next five years,
  • Delivery updates from all CIL funded projects,
  • A full project list confirming how much CIL has been allocated by the GNGB and how much has been spent. (See Appendix B of the Plan)
  • Planned preparatory work for infrastructure schemes in future years.

The Draft Joint Five Year Infrastructure Investment Plan 24-29 can be accessed from the link below. An interactive data dashboard showing the GNGB's financial information is also available at the bottom of this page.

The draft plan will be taken to each district cabinet, before it is returned to the public GNGB meeting on the 19th March 2024.
